depends on may factors, for instance in NJ new lawyers can make anywhere from 30K working for the state to 150K for top 5% graduating class for private
basically depending where you are located lawyers can chagre any where from 125 per hour to 450 per hour norm, top lawyers can charge more |

Lawyers can make a lot of money (probably what you were hoping to hear), but the bad news is it's only a select few lawyers that make the lion's share of the money. Biglaw, or the largest 250 law firms in the country, tend to pay the best wages, hire the best law school graduates (top 30 school students and the top of the class at the remaining schools), and charge the highest billing rates to clients (which usually means the work they do is very challenging and complex). The typical biglaw associate makes a starting salary of 100K to 160K plus bonus depending on the market.
On the other hand most lawyers get by at very modest jobs working in government, for a private company, or doing "small potatoes" legal work which tends to be very routine. For example, solo practitioners often defend DUI cases, draft wills, and represent divorcees, all of which pay very little in general.
As a rule of thumb, you make more money working for companies who need representation and less money working for the government at any level or for consumers. |

I work for a small private practice firm in Fl. The attorney's do family and criminal law. There going rate is $300 an hour. They both make around $120-$150,000 a year. Not bad. But if the money is the only reason you want to be an attorney, then don't do it. Believe it or not, but it is hard work, and people are entrusting you with there lifes. |
